    Well I have gone about as far as I think I should push the stock rotating 184,000 mile stock motor,trans,rearend. I got a best of 10.88@123 with a 1.55 60ft on Drag radials and a pump/109 mix fuel.16psi boost. Full weight 4500# driving 120 miles round trip to/from the track, A/C(doesnt blow cold but all there) ,Power steering, factory and dynomatted interior. Here's a quick rundown for those who didnt know the combo

    184,000 mile stock shortblock(cast crank,cast rods,hypereutic pistons)
    CamMotion Custom Grind Hydraulic Roller Cam
    AFR185 heads,1.6 Roller Rockers, ARP head bolts
    Edelbrock carb style intake converted to EFI by BehindBarsRaceCars,75mmTB
    PTK turbo kit, Precision 76mm PTSH, Turbosmart 38mm waste gate, Tial 50mmBOV
    3" downpipe single magnaflow 3" muffler
    CXRacing 31x12x4 Air/Air Intercooler, 3" cold piping
    Pro-M Mass Air Conversion, PMAS Pro Tube MAF,
    Aeromotive fuel system, -10feed -6return, 60lb inj.
    Stock trans, PUNISHER Comp Valve body, PI 3000 stall converter
    3.55 gears in the stock rearend
    Mark8 electric Fan,Struckby fan controller
    Tuned by PSI Performance San Antonio.

    NEW COMBO
    Forged 393w in stock roller block,Canton Main Girdle,Pan,Pickup
    Melling CNC,Blue Printed, High Volume Oil Pump, ARP Shaft
    ARP Main and Head studs, ARP Intake and flexplate bolts
    CamMotion Custom Grind Cam
    Trickflow Twisted Wedge 205 cnc heads, 1.6 roller rockers
    RCI 75# Injectors
    Pony Down 1 3/4" Primary twin headers
    2x MasterPower T70 P-Trim turbos
    29x16x3.5" two in single out air/air intercooler.
    2x OBX 38mm waste gates
    2x 3.5" down pipes Dynomax proflow straight thru race mufflers
    Bell Tech Drop beams front, Belltech shackels and brackets rear
    3.73 gears
    same intake,fuelsystem,maf


    This is all I can think of right now. Stock motor,AFRs,Single turbo/kit are gone. Stroker will hopefully go in this weekend IF my oil Pan comes in! Turbos are in the mail and will order headers/Downpipe materials tonite!!

    Only mods to the stock 184k trans is a PI converter and a PUNISHER comp valvebody.(Can get you a link if you want He is the Chit for the E4OD and 4R100 trans) thats it. No link to original build. Its was just the stock 184k mile 351,AFR185s,Single 76GTSH, Cam Motion Cam, And a TFS"R" Intake. oh underdrive crank pulley and cobra waterpump pulley(the real power of the project. LOL)
